搜索架构师编程三要素:语言择优、函数精炼、变量管控
|
AI提供的信息图,仅供参考 搜索架构师在设计和实现系统时,需要关注多个层面的细节。其中,编程三要素——语言择优、函数精炼、变量管控,是构建高效、可维护代码的基础。语言择优指的是根据具体需求选择最合适的编程语言。不同的语言在性能、生态、开发效率等方面各有优势。例如,C++适合对性能要求极高的场景,而Python则在快速开发和数据处理方面表现出色。选择合适语言可以提升开发效率,同时降低系统复杂度。 函数精炼强调的是每个函数应只完成单一职责,并且逻辑清晰、结构简洁。避免函数过长或功能混杂,有助于提高代码的可读性和可测试性。精炼的函数也更容易被复用,减少重复代码的出现。 变量管控涉及变量命名、作用域和生命周期的管理。良好的变量命名能够直接提升代码的理解难度,而合理的变量作用域可以减少副作用,避免意外修改。及时释放不再使用的变量资源,有助于提升程序运行效率。 这三者相辅相成,共同构成了高质量代码的核心理念。语言的选择影响整体架构,函数的设计决定模块化程度,而变量的管理则直接影响系统的稳定性和可维护性。 在实际开发中,搜索架构师需要不断权衡这些因素,确保代码既满足性能要求,又易于理解和扩展。只有将这三者有机结合,才能打造出高效、可靠的搜索系统。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

